Railway car roller bearing
View Patent ↗A bearing assembly is provided having a roller bearing a cone forming an inner race fitted around the journal portion of an axle. A cup forms an outer raceway that combines with the inner raceway to receive roller elements. A backing ring is centered to the shaft fillet. Tapered roller elements are located between and contact the inner and outer raceways. A cage is comprised of an inner ring, and outer ring, and a plurality of pocket bars extend between the inner and outer rings. The pocket bars of the cage include a protrusion that is received in a groove in the cone.
1. A tapered roller bearing assembly comprising,
a cone having an inner race with an outwardly directed raceway thereon,
a cup having an outer race having an inwardly directed raceway thereon,
a spacer located adjacent the cone,
and tapered roller elements located between and contacting the outwardly directed raceway and the inwardly directed raceway,
and a cage to provide spacing and alignment for the tapered roller elements,
the cage comprising an inner ring and an outer ring, and a plurality of pocket bars extending between the inner ring and the outer ring,
wherein at least one of the pocket bars includes a snap protruding therefrom,
the cage also comprising a plurality of leg sections which support the spacer,
and the cone includes an outer edge portion and an inner edge portion, wherein the inner edge portion includes a groove adapted to receive the snap on the cage pocket bar.
